From patchwork Wed Dec 20 04:29:12 2023
Content-Type: text/plain; charset="utf-8"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
X-Patchwork-Submitter: Jeff Law
X-Patchwork-Id: 181455
Return-Path:
Delivered-To: ouuuleilei@gmail.com
Received: by 2002:a05:7300:24d3:b0:fb:cd0c:d3e with SMTP id r19csp2412079dyi;
Tue, 19 Dec 2023 20:29:38 -0800 (PST)
X-Google-Smtp-Source:
AGHT+IFk63dOqV2P23ImNc8PCmDP6nav80TgMYs+vBvTizyS42aofyc7qcoUeU+D/hJF+wc6C2pG
X-Received: by 2002:ac8:7d92:0:b0:425:4043:5f21 with SMTP id
c18-20020ac87d92000000b0042540435f21mr27474612qtd.95.1703046578655;
Tue, 19 Dec 2023 20:29:38 -0800 (PST)
ARC-Seal: i=2; a=rsa-sha256; t=1703046578; cv=pass;
d=google.com; s=arc-20160816;
b=uNsYcxlM75yjOb6ZdZ5qJtjuBcHUJf+kOsu5pFjMXpgZC8xoS2fiiw7ub2RXt38Mtm
L91AEg9tiXrbojH0ykxeLp04cx35SnODqEDndRL6Rqj1swz2rvFHlxa0H6i1ss2OaEJF
SOtmNvjAWkSAlJ+c7NQPNfQv2jpJWU9wuHCBlMGUyMhTIRRwCpOjPzziagVbBbArdcqx
HCGknr41iD00N6ed5LIpTXbHoE0F2umOsjnRWqM6ihtO8R82bXVD6nHizM/jS0a5S9fj
FqUt6htqEs4jV1v/3N7dPiM1l+hCA3FO2gIug8csR3JQ/YEpfnhVDk7b7bULJvXCAsdF
scIw==
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com;
s=arc-20160816;
h=errors-to:list-subscribe:list-help:list-post:list-archive
:list-unsubscribe:list-id:precedence:subject:from:to
:content-language:user-agent:mime-version:date:message-id
:dkim-signature:arc-filter:dmarc-filter:delivered-to;
bh=kS/pqgayUHklMAZ8DxVrFi0oQ0W86TKWlmrb8qK0C4Y=;
fh=XNn3asQvIblazGK92GBt13dVv+YmGV3pBS0JC29ZQco=;
b=sgZSMvGzI6SHL29ohQ69a9a81xyjkwy9o6UJN7gAIXeK7a5JfI/PRwbLuw2BPgP8Zx
jgSCpFRfqVVJR1E5d/lSEQ8xA5dwLxfHQtiHeHuS4/ecHOKbNG0l6W1PWXWGToqUG0Qn
gXhF6tCZKjGyevNjGBh0LKHuqoq7DK1SqdBw0IglWc6aJ06XcXtxUBIdthJBwq1HcTJY
TRyliuMfYEBpYfhyDfpgZFDRzLTn8Vy8ontj+tlz0eI7MbMeDT1WLMZ+6Tny2GyCy+eT
j8JXpMW8ETP7V/BUNWRJddjNXjA8aYQl9O3FP+cYCVjZ6SWQ8dCkw5wQSUzcpSTnA+z7
VTTQ==
ARC-Authentication-Results: i=2; mx.google.com;
dkim=pass header.i=@gmail.com header.s=20230601 header.b="jSzI/KpH";
arc=pass (i=1);
spf=pass (google.com: domain of
gcc-patches-bounces+ouuuleilei=gmail.com@gcc.gnu.org designates 8.43.85.97 as
permitted sender)
smtp.mailfrom="gcc-patches-bounces+ouuuleilei=gmail.com@gcc.gnu.org";
d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com
Received: from server2.sourceware.org (server2.sourceware.org. [8.43.85.97])
by mx.google.com with ESMTPS id
d9-20020ac85ac9000000b004261a6ed432si4024554qtd.110.2023.12.19.20.29.38
for
(version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256);
Tue, 19 Dec 2023 20:29:38 -0800 (PST)
Received-SPF: pass (google.com: domain of
gcc-patches-bounces+ouuuleilei=gmail.com@gcc.gnu.org designates 8.43.85.97 as
permitted sender) client-ip=8.43.85.97;
Authentication-Results: mx.google.com;
dkim=pass header.i=@gmail.com header.s=20230601 header.b="jSzI/KpH";
arc=pass (i=1);
spf=pass (google.com: domain of
gcc-patches-bounces+ouuuleilei=gmail.com@gcc.gnu.org designates 8.43.85.97 as
permitted sender)
smtp.mailfrom="gcc-patches-bounces+ouuuleilei=gmail.com@gcc.gnu.org";
d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com
Received: from server2.sourceware.org (localhost [IPv6:::1])
by sourceware.org (Postfix) with ESMTP id 6299E3857359
for ; Wed, 20 Dec 2023 04:29:38 +0000 (GMT)
X-Original-To: gcc-patches@gcc.gnu.org
Delivered-To: gcc-patches@gcc.gnu.org
Received: from mail-io1-xd34.google.com (mail-io1-xd34.google.com
[IPv6:2607:f8b0:4864:20::d34])
by sourceware.org (Postfix) with ESMTPS id 0D4A83857437
for ; Wed, 20 Dec 2023 04:29:16 +0000 (GMT)
D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 0D4A83857437
Authentication-Results: sourceware.org;
dmarc=pass (p=none dis=none) header.from=gmail.com
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=gmail.com
ARC-Filter: OpenARC Filter v1.0.0 sourceware.org 0D4A83857437
Authentication-Results: server2.sourceware.org;
arc=none smtp.remote-ip=2607:f8b0:4864:20::d34
ARC-Seal: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1703046557; cv=none;
b=j+tgcilLQx3Utawao8nu3VRHaXRnF042/Zqjp64h75Xjf4HwTXp6uRcQTaFYXQrmqGL2Gqz6pgXVPC0WwF/MAHweRaf8E8mGNvOfNAqNvICBzSzoaXkrvXBuIKhEuN0M78kjVuwey6cdWDfntvQ5bSPTHmDZ37SgKzUsJeGocrU=
ARC-Message-Signature: i=1; a=rsa-sha256; d=sourceware.org; s=key;
t=1703046557; c=relaxed/simple;
bh=kS/pqgayUHklMAZ8DxVrFi0oQ0W86TKWlmrb8qK0C4Y=;
h=DKIM-Signature:Message-ID:Date:MIME-Version:To:From:Subject;
b=szntnoSd5KEgABAazF05SRmj5sPQtfgnXx1SQJrcGlne3PJmA0ejuWFXXc1A8T6vI+5cBmjk8RWrGk5pCrkl3TSzuWVveMisefKLF7xff60S6fZz3h8kSQXCX2WUt9daCkwMQnkjU9A4f3MbdzQ6tciYnRAEhgEKadgootf5Ab4=
ARC-Authentication-Results: i=1; server2.sourceware.org
Received: by mail-io1-xd34.google.com with SMTP id
ca18e2360f4ac-7b35d476d61so222226439f.0
for ; Tue, 19 Dec 2023 20:29:16 -0800 (PST)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
d=gmail.com; s=20230601; t=1703046554; x=1703651354; darn=gcc.gnu.org;
h=subject:from:to:content-language:user-agent:mime-version:date
:message-id:from:to:cc:subject:date:message-id:reply-to;
bh=kS/pqgayUHklMAZ8DxVrFi0oQ0W86TKWlmrb8qK0C4Y=;
b=jSzI/KpH+ANkngxbIKUJ/N11H4y0gWTjFOfRKdyqf0z2ez107GcGAUcxMDEhOMl117
ibmErVRl0T0pppiJ5A6fAj8OIfJhwwZdOO0zNUwLPdXvF9acOwmNfZ7eJG3fU9lnrXP8
IiRXNarcKD+59h/E8OyZ4xs9uGBJzZLsBMn8ZO/0+LUbHV6AGXP5v5aEak42hzIC8gtJ
91KjsPUdTfV2RmKZMdF/cgNcHltdsXbHRPwUyQr+Lajh+//QdCe2MzVYUV8YPCPBbrws
0CR4jB0DNEIlbgAvMfZ6g3B68d1iJKOyZOVDBNsV8vA7Gh2n/WONmqw1MCK3RqGAHpP3
8tfQ==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
d=1e100.net; s=20230601; t=1703046554; x=1703651354;
h=subject:from:to:content-language:user-agent:mime-version:date
:message-id:x-gm-message-state:from:to:cc:subject:date:message-id
:reply-to;
bh=kS/pqgayUHklMAZ8DxVrFi0oQ0W86TKWlmrb8qK0C4Y=;
b=o0f0X1LhhC+Zr9YWVGAmVdRlO4GbiRggcD9znH/EzXyY2kjeggWOXgDhGxaZWU3zOF
HGDzjOvY21Qa5h2Id48HZDx1Ab4ZSdSHd30TO7s82N4esLxVIxHTOf5PpkDsEelQ8fsH
2poqWbWwe9VSmygTD33xOwYEpVBgwk0PWI79ado2CBKEWQQouZo5hRy2k3O2HprG5zj+
CXhA9cVn5a6bAoO+zCEk6ME7oYzTSsOUaZMWlfznmrldLiH0ACsFCNbXzjMti5zVAWZQ
uIh0XXSaGxkCg6dx9w/hyJ5NfXgpyWqulpwEce0lhgCDxo0skb3wPXXyYNA3/a/2XslC
6NgQ==
X-Gm-Message-State: AOJu0YwRU4dwIVgoJbFdG9TKRKT39jEGpL0lbo8AFPYA2bF4vVeuICQD
ry67ZzTriI4uR6K2d0cI8WQkFN4ukP0=
X-Received: by 2002:a6b:f217:0:b0:7b7:fa1b:1843 with SMTP id
q23-20020a6bf217000000b007b7fa1b1843mr1746072ioh.23.1703046554226;
Tue, 19 Dec 2023 20:29:14 -0800 (PST)
Received: from [172.31.0.109] ([136.36.72.243])
by smtp.gmail.com with ESMTPSA id
v21-20020a5ec115000000b007b438ffbdfasm223192iol.18.2023.12.19.20.29.13
for
(version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128);
Tue, 19 Dec 2023 20:29:13 -0800 (PST)
Message-ID: <4f228ab7-cc8f-4ca7-b32c-58e530771796@gmail.com>
Date: Tue, 19 Dec 2023 21:29:12 -0700
MIME-Version: 1.0
User-Agent: Mozilla Thunderbird
Content-Language: en-US
To: "gcc-patches@gcc.gnu.org"
From: Jeff Law
Subject: [committed][gcc-wwwdocs] Add blurb about bitfield signedness on mcore
X-Spam-Status: No, score=-8.4 required=5.0 tests=BAYES_00, DKIM_SIGNED,
DKIM_VALID, DKIM_VALID_AU, DKIM_VALID_EF, FREEMAIL_FROM, GIT_PATCH_0,
RCVD_IN_DNSWL_NONE, SPF_HELO_NONE, SPF_PASS, TXREP,
T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6
X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on
server2.sourceware.org
X-BeenThere: gcc-patches@gcc.gnu.org
X-Mailman-Version: 2.1.30
Precedence: list
List-Id: Gcc-patches mailing list
List-Unsubscribe: ,
List-Archive:
List-Post:
List-Help:
List-Subscribe: ,
Errors-To: gcc-patches-bounces+ouuuleilei=gmail.com@gcc.gnu.org
X-getmail-retrieved-from-mailbox: INBOX
X-GMAIL-THRID: 1785773769034139071
X-GMAIL-MSGID: 1785773769034139071
Pushed to the trunk.
jeff
commit e56dc0003729ea6f7d26594dae34d218543edb49
Author: Jeff Law
Date: Tue Dec 19 21:28:03 2023 -0700
Document that bitfields are signed on mcore now.
diff --git a/htdocs/gcc-14/changes.html b/htdocs/gcc-14/changes.html
index eb14e09d..11c7ca7e 100644
--- a/htdocs/gcc-14/changes.html
+++ b/htdocs/gcc-14/changes.html
@@ -341,6 +341,13 @@ a work-in-progress.
+
+
+ - Bitfields are now signed by default per GCC policy. If you need bitfields
+ to be unsigned, then use
-funsigned-bitfields
+
+
+